Institutions of Adult Education, Basic Funding
Basic funding for adult education institutions in Salzburg to enhance the level of education, promote social participation, and further develop the regional offerings. Ongoing application submissions possible.

Grant criteria
Funding objective
Measures to increase the performance and educational level, the social participation of the Salzburg population, as well as to maintain and further develop the regional offerings of adult education in Salzburg are to be funded.
Eligible to apply
- Public Institutions
- Non-profit Organizations
Funding requirements
- Fully completed general funding application of the State of Salzburg
- Submission of all attachments in accordance with the General Guidelines for the Granting of Funding from the State of Salzburg
Documents required for application
- Fully completed funding application
- Attachments according to funding guidelines
Description
Basic funding for adult education institutions in Salzburg is aimed at public sponsors as well as non-profit organizations that implement programs in the areas of initial and continuing education. Ongoing grants support measures that raise the level of education, promote the social participation of the Salzburg population, and ensure a diverse portfolio of courses and seminars throughout the state. Continuous application submission without a deadline allows for the flexible introduction of innovative project ideas and the permanent further development of both proven learning formats and new learning concepts.
Programs aimed at increasing performance levels, strengthening social networks, and securing regional educational structures are particularly supported. To apply, a fully completed general funding application of the State of Salzburg must be submitted, supplemented by all attachments in accordance with the General Guidelines for the Granting of Funding. Upon positive approval, direct payments are made as grants, while the professional and financial use is verified through usage reports, achievement of objectives reviews, and, if necessary, on-site inspections. Since April 29, 2013, it has been possible to submit an application at any time and thus contribute directly to the sustainable strengthening of adult education in the federal state.
